Formation Reservoir Characteristics of Complex Hydrocarbon Ac-cumulation Zones in Yuguo-Yanmuxi Area of Turpan-Hami Basin

Abstract: From analysis of reservoir characters in Yuguo-Yanmuxi Petroliferous area, the middle-late Yanshanmovement episode is considered to be primary stage of controlling the hydrocarbons by structures. There are five sets ofeffective reservoir-cap rock assemblages developed in Lower Jurassic to Tertiary,where many hydrocarbon-bearing sequences and reservoir types are found,and dominated by lateral hydrocarbon migration. It reflects the characters oflate-stage formation reservoirs.Hence, to grasp the way of the hydrocarbon migration in order to detailed determinethe prospecting targets in favorable directions could be as principle train of thought for further exploration of this areain future.
